Profile

Operating across China, Bank of Guiyang Co., Ltd. delivers a comprehensive suite of financial and banking offerings. Its deposit portfolio includes conventional current savings, alongside specialized options such as zero-deposit, interest-bearing, notice, demand, time, and agreement accounts, as well as treasury cash management products. The institution also extends a variety of lending solutions, encompassing financing for working capital, fixed assets, business operations, real estate project development, inventory-backed guarantees, mortgages, forest property pledges, consumer spending, structured finance, entrusted loans, trade finance, and home purchases. Additionally, it issues credit cards and facilitates payment and account administration, complemented by its online and mobile banking platforms. Beyond traditional banking, Bank of Guiyang participates in investment banking, fund management, advisory services, bond underwriting, asset securitization, letters of credit and guarantees, and operates as an insurance agency. Established in 1997 as Guiyang Commercial Bank, the company adopted its current name, Bank of Guiyang Co., Ltd., in 2012, and maintains its main offices in Guiyang, China.
